返回

LightningChart 3D 可视化中的·PointLineSeries3D控件

开发工具

何为PointLineSeries3D

PointLineSeries3D控件能够在三维空间中展示点和线。对于点来说,有许多基本的3D形状可用。如果将LineVisible属性设置为true,那么点可以用一条线连接起来。这对于可视化沿着一条路径的数据非常有用,例如,在时间序列图或股票价格图中。

PointLineSeries3D控件是LightningChart的一个强大工具,可用于创建引人入胜且信息丰富的3D图形。它通常用于科学、工程和金融等领域。

PointLineSeries3D的特性

  • PointShape: PointLineSeries3D控件为点提供了多种基本的三维形状,包括球体、立方体和圆锥体。还可以使用自定义形状。
  • LineType: 线类型,用于绘制线段,有4种线型可供选择。
  • LineThickness: 线段粗细。
  • LineColor: 线段颜色。
  • MarkerSize: 点的尺寸。
  • MarkerColor: 点的颜色。

PointLineSeries3D的使用方法

要使用PointLineSeries3D控件,首先需要创建一个LightningChart3D对象。然后,可以使用AddPointLineSeries3D方法向图表添加PointLineSeries3D控件。

LightningChart3D chart = new LightningChart3D();
PointLineSeries3D series = chart.AddPointLineSeries3D();

接下来,可以设置PointLineSeries3D控件的属性,例如点形状、线类型、线粗细、线颜色、点大小和点颜色。

series.PointShape = PointShape.Sphere;
series.LineType = LineType.Solid;
series.LineThickness = 2;
series.LineColor = Color.Red;
series.MarkerSize = 5;
series.MarkerColor = Color.Blue;

最后,可以向PointLineSeries3D控件添加数据。可以使用AddPoint方法添加单个数据点,也可以使用AddPoints方法添加多个数据点。

series.AddPoint(new Point3D(1, 2, 3));
series.AddPoints(new Point3D[] { new Point3D(4, 5, 6), new Point3D(7, 8, 9) });

PointLineSeries3D的使用场景

PointLineSeries3D控件可用于各种应用中,包括:

  • 科学可视化:可用于可视化三维数据,例如分子结构或天气数据。
  • 工程可视化:可用于可视化三维对象,例如建筑物或机械。
  • 金融可视化:可用于可视化三维数据,例如股票价格或汇率。

结束语

PointLineSeries3D控件是LightningChart的一个强大工具,可用于创建引人入胜且信息丰富的3D图形。它通常用于科学、工程和金融等领域。